Advertisement
fr1sk

djole drugi deo JS

Dec 9th, 2020
931
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. function jmbg(broj) {
  2.   console.log(parseInt(broj, 10))
  3.   if (broj > 999999999999 && broj < 10000000000000) {
  4.     return 'Matični broj tačno unesen';
  5.   } else {
  6.     return 'Molim ispravite unos';
  7.   }
  8. }
  9.  
  10. console.log(jmbg('1111111189046'))
  11.  
  12.  
  13. function jmbg2(brojString) {
  14.   const broj = parseInt(brojString, 10);
  15.   // console.log(brojString, typeof brojString)
  16.   // console.log(broj, typeof broj)
  17.   // console.log(broj == brojString && brojString.length === 13)
  18.   if (broj == brojString && brojString.length === 13) {
  19.     return 'Matični broj tačno unesen';
  20.   } else {
  21.     return 'Molim ispravite unos';
  22.   }
  23.  
  24. }
  25.  
  26. console.log(jmbg2("12312312312"))
  27.  
  28.  
  29. function saberiSaDodatkom(broj) {
  30.   if (broj <= 10) {
  31.     return broj += 1;
  32.   } else if (broj > 10 && broj <= 20) {
  33.     return broj += 2;
  34.   } else if (broj > 20) {
  35.     return broj +=3;
  36.   }
  37. }
  38.  
  39. let zbir = saberiSaDodatkom(10)
  40. zbir += saberiSaDodatkom(22)
  41. console.log(zbir);
  42.  
  43. function punoletan(godinaRodjenja, godinaZaProveru) {
  44.   if ((godinaRodjenja + 18) <= godinaZaProveru) {
  45.     console.log(
  46.       'Osoba rodjena ' + godinaRodjenja + ' je ' + godinaZaProveru + ' bila punoletna.'
  47.     );
  48.   } else {
  49.     console.log(
  50.       'Osoba rodjena ' + godinaRodjenja + ' nije ' + godinaZaProveru + ' bila punoletna.'
  51.     );
  52.   }
  53. }
  54.  
  55. punoletan(2003, 2026)
  56.  
  57.  
  58. function cetrnaestiZadatak(broj) {
  59.   if (broj % 2 === 0) {
  60.     return 'Paran';
  61.   } else {
  62.     return 'Neparan';
  63.   }
  64. }
  65.  
  66. console.log(cetrnaestiZadatak(6))
  67.  
  68. function proveraTipa(argument) {
  69.   // console.log(typeof argument)
  70.   switch (typeof argument) {
  71.     case 'number':
  72.       return 'Broj';
  73.     case 'string':
  74.       return 'String';
  75.     case 'boolean':
  76.       return 'Bool';
  77.     case 'undefined':
  78.       return 'nista';
  79.     default:
  80.       return 'nepoznati tip'
  81.   }
  82.  
  83. }
  84.  
  85. console.log(proveraTipa(123))
  86. console.log(proveraTipa('123'))
  87. console.log(proveraTipa(true))
  88. console.log(proveraTipa())
  89. console.log(proveraTipa([]))
  90.  
  91.  
  92.  
  93.  
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ement